Appropriations Committee (Georgia House)

The House Appropriations Committee is an 11 member legislative body consisting of a chairman, seven subcommittee chairmans, a secretary, and two ex officio. The Committee operates under a House mandate to write and amended the state's fiscal year budgets for all state agencies and departments.[1]

Scope and jurisdiction[edit]

The House Appropriations Committee is responsible for writing "the state’s amended and general fiscal year budgets for Georgia’s state agencies and departments." The committee also considers legislation that significantly impacts the state's revenue or the expenditures thereof.[1]

Subcommittees[edit]

The seven subcommittees[1] under the House Appropriations Committee are:

  • Economic Development
  • Education
  • General Government
  • Health
  • Higher Education
  • Human Resources
  • Public Safety
